Bidder Registration Sample Clauses

Bidder Registration. The Auction Agent shall oversee the registration of prospective bidders. Prospective bidders will be allowed to access and complete Bidder Registration Forms on the Website. The Auction Agent shall collect from each prospective bidder any and all relevant contact information, including an e-mail address, as may be required in connection with the registration of such prospective bidder.

Bidder Registration a) As a prerequisite, you are required to sign up as a member (“Member”) of the Website free of charge. Thereafter, you may log on as a Member on the Website to register either as a Floor Bidder or an E-Bidder on the Details Page to participate in an Auction. Please note that E-Bidders are strongly advised to register for the Property you are interested in at least one (1) business day prior to the Event day or you may not be able to bid online in that Auction as your application shall be subject to the approval of PMSB before you are eligible to bid. Your duly completed registration documents shall be received by us by 4.00 pm one (1) business day before the Event. The deposit payment (“Bidder Deposit”) (minimum amount required is 10% of the Reserve Price) if it is in the form of bank draft/cashier’s order, the bank draft/cashier’s order shall reach us by 4.00 pm one (1) business day before the Event whereas if it is via electronic fund transfer into PMSB account as per Clause 2(e), the electronic transferred fund shall reach PMSB account in cleared fund by 4.00 pm one (1) business day before the Event. Any improper, incomplete and/or late registration may be rejected at the sole discretion of PMSB. PMSB shall not be held liable in the event that the registration of a prospective Bidder is rejected and/or delayed for any reason whatsoever. In the event of the registration being rejected, we shall process the refund of the Bidder Deposit paid (subject to clearance in PMSB account) to the original account the Bidder Deposit being paid out from within two (2) business days.
Bidder Registration. All bidders must register a signed bidder agreement with the facility prior to bidding. If the high bidder has not registered such an agreement, in the facility’s option after the sale the high bidder may register such an agreement, or the facility may sell the property to the second highest bidder at the highest bid such bidder made, or the facility may sell the items to any other person at the second highest bidder’s price.
Bidder Registration. To bid at this auction, you must complete and sign a registration form and provide identification and proof of age. AMC may require you to produce bank or other financial references. AMC retains the absolute right to refuse any prospective bidder admission to or participation in any auction.
Bidder Registration. Bidders must register for the Auction by executing and delivering this Agreement. The form may be submitted in person, by electronic signature, by fax to (000) 000-0000, or emailed to XxxxxxXxxxxxx@XX.xxx prior to the Auction. Upon registering, Bidder will be provided with a bidding number in order to participate in the Auction and bid on the Property. Bidder’s bidding number must be presented when a Bidder is declared by Auctioneer to have placed the Winning Bid. By providing advance written notice to Heritage, a Bidder may appoint a representative to place bids at the Auction on Bidder’s behalf. Any person bidding on behalf of a Bidder must sign the proxy bidder card and registration paperwork and be approved by Heritage prior to the Auction. With Heritage’s prior approval, a Bidder (or its representative) may place bids at the Auction by telephone.

Bidder Registration. Vendors are solely responsible for completing the vendor registration process online at xxxxxxxxxxxxxx.xxx. Contact Xxxxxxx Xxxxxx, Purchasing Associate, at 000-000-0000, or by email: xxxxxxxx@xxxx.x00.xx.xx if you have any questions or to check the status of your registration. Once registered in the WCPS Vendor Database, you will be able to view current solicitations and may automatically receive notification of certain bid solicitations. Washington County Public Schools will not be held responsible for a company’s failure to become and remain a registered Vendor, to identify appropriate commodity/service categories, to keep the self-service vendor account up to date with current contact information, and to accomplish these things in a timely manner. Bidders with a repeated history of not bidding in a specific category may be removed from the Vendor Database for that category at the discretion of the Purchasing Supervisor.
Bidder Registration. In order to register to bid at this auction you must sign in at the registration table to obtain a bidder number. The bid/offer made by the Bidder on auction day shall be binding on the Bidder. The confirmed Bidder (the “Purchaser”) shall pay the required Xxxxxxx Money Deposit to Target Auction & Land Company, Inc. on Auction day and shall execute and deliver a completed Contract for Sale and Purchase (the “Sales Contract”), together with all related Exhibits for such Property at the Auction. All online/remote bidders will be required to submit an auction registration fee 24 hours prior to auction day, through a wire transfer or cashier’s check, for bidding approval in the amount of $50,000.00. If a bidder is not deemed the winner, this fee will be returned. The confirmed Bidder (the “Purchaser”) shall pay the required Xxxxxxx Money Deposit to Target Auction & Land Company, Inc. and shall execute and deliver a completed Contract for Sale and Purchase (the “Sales Contract”), together with all related Exhibits for such Property by 5:00pm (CT) the next business day after being declared the successful bidder. Contract Packages will be sent by e-mail to the successful high bidder at the conclusion of the auction. Successful high bidder must execute and then fax, email or hand deliver the package back to Target Auction Company by 5:00pm (CT) the next business day after the auction. Successful buyer will deposit 10% of total contract price amount in the form of cashier's check or bank wire transfer to Target Auction Company by the end of the next business day, with the remaining balance due at closing. Wire Transfers: Please note that a service fee will apply to all payments made via wire transfer. The fully executed Sales Contract (together with all related Exhibits thereto) shall control all terms and conditions of the sale and constitute the entire agreement between Purchaser and Seller. In the event of any conflict between these Terms and Conditions of Sale and Terms and Conditions of such Sales Contract, the Terms and Conditions of the Sales Contract shall prevail. NO CHANGES TO THE TERMS OF THE SALES CONTRACT WILL BE PERMITTED. PURCHASER WILL BE REQUIRED TO ENTER INTO THE SALES CONTRACT “AS IS” ON AUCTION DAY.
Bidder Registration. Buyers may be subject to a registration fee of five ($5.00) Dollars which may be refunded when the auction bidder number and material are returned immediately following the auction conclusion. Bidder forfeits the registration fee if the provided auction material is not returned immediately following the auction conclusion. When offered, online Bidders and Buyers shall pay any applicable fees for the online bidding service during a live auction. The registered bidder shall be responsible for any use whether unauthorized or authorized of their bidder number. SECTION 15
